Soft Somewhat Continuous and Soft Somewhat Open Functions
Abstract
In this paper, we define a soft somewhat open set using the soft interior operator. We study main properties the class of soft somewhat open sets that is contained in the class soft somewhere dense sets. Then, we introduce the classes of soft somewhat continuous and soft somewhat open functions and soft somewhat homeomorphisms. Moreover, we study properties and characterizations of soft somewhat continuous and soft somewhat open functions. At last, we discuss topological invariants for soft somewhat homeomorphisms. Multiple examples are offered to clarify some invalid results.
